虚拟主机快速搭建指南
创建一个虚拟主机需要一些基本的计算机知识和对Linux操作系统的熟悉,以下是一个简单的步骤指南:,1. 选择一个云服务提供商,如阿里云、腾讯云等。,2. 注册并登录到您的账户。,3. 购买所需的服务计划,包括存储空间和CPU资源。,4. 在控制面板中上传或下载您想要托管的应用程序文件。,5. 安装所需的软件包以确保应用程序能够正常运行。,以上是虚拟主机的基本搭建过程,请确保在开始之前备份重要数据,并遵循所有安全指南。
虚拟主机搭建教程
第一步:选择虚拟主机服务提供商
你需要选择一个可靠的虚拟主机服务提供商,有许多知名的服务商可供选择,如阿里云、腾讯云等,它们均提供了丰富的资源和便捷的管理工具。
-
阿里云
阿里云是中国最大的云计算服务商之一,提供多种类型的虚拟主机服务,包括独立服务器、VPS和共享主机等。
-
腾讯云
腾讯云同样是知名的云计算服务平台,它也提供了多样化的虚拟主机解决方案。
-
AWS (亚马逊弹性计算云)
AWS提供了一整套云基础设施,包括Elastic Compute Cloud (EC2) 和Virtual Private Cloud (VPC),适合需要高度定制化环境的企业和个人用户。
在选择服务商时,请确保该服务商支持您所使用的操作系统(Windows 或 Linux),并考虑其安全性措施以及客户支持情况。
第二步:注册并登录账户
一旦选择了虚拟主机服务提供商,你需要通过他们的网站进行账户注册,这个过程相对简单,只需填写一些基本信息即可完成注册。
-
阿里云
登录后,按照指引设置用户名、密码,并创建新的虚拟主机账户。
-
腾讯云
按照提供的步骤进行操作,输入必要的信息以创建您的新账户。
第三步:购买及配置虚拟主机
在成功注册后,你可以开始选购所需的虚拟主机套餐,这些套餐可能包含不同的存储空间、CPU、内存和带宽选项,具体取决于您的需求和预算。
-
阿里云
在控制台中浏览可用套餐,然后点击“立即购买”来查看详细信息和价格。
-
腾讯云
选择合适的套餐后,点击“加入购物车”,接着在结算页面确认订单详情并支付费用。
第四步:下载并安装所需软件
购买虚拟主机后,你需要下载并安装操作系统、数据库以及其他应用程序到您的虚拟主机上,这一步骤可能会因您所选的操作系统不同而有所不同。
对于Windows虚拟主机:
- 下载并安装Microsoft Windows Server或相关版本。
- 安装所需的软件包,例如IIS(Internet Information Services)用于Web开发,SQL Server或MySQL用于数据库管理等。
对于Linux虚拟主机:
- 下载并安装Linux发行版,如Ubuntu、CentOS或Debian。
- 配置DNS记录,确保您的域名解析到正确的IP地址。
- 安装必要的软件包,例如Apache Web服务器、MySQL数据库服务器等。
第五步:安全设置与监控
为了保护您的虚拟主机免受恶意攻击,您需要执行以下安全设置和监控任务:
-
防火墙设置
确保您的防火墙启用了必要的规则以允许特定流量进入和离开您的网络。
-
网络安全
使用SSL/TLS证书加密数据传输,防止中间人攻击。
-
定期备份
定期备份重要数据,以防数据丢失。
常见工具:
- SSH - 用于远程访问和维护服务器。
- Nginx - 一种高性能的HTTP服务器和反向代理服务器。
- PHP-FPM - PHP的FastCGI进程管理器。
- MySQL - 数据库管理系统,用于存储和管理结构化数据。
第六步:优化性能和用户体验
为了提高虚拟主机的性能并提升用户的满意度,您可以采取以下策略:
-
负载均衡
如果您的虚拟主机位于多台服务器之上,使用负载均衡器可以分散流量,减少单点故障的风险。
-
缓存机制
实施静态文件缓存,以减少对服务器资源的需求。
-
日志分析
记录关键事件的日志,并定期审查以识别潜在问题。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库